So, How Many Episodes Did We Get?
Drumroll, please... Season 2 of Godfather of Harlem served up a solid ten episodes. Yep, ten glorious slices of 1960s Harlem chaos and power plays.

What Happened in Those Ten Episodes?
Oh boy, where do we even begin? Season 2 really upped the ante. Things got messier, more complicated, and somehow, even more stylish.

Remember that tense battle for Harlem against the Italian mob families? It was like watching a high-stakes chess game with lives on the line. Vincent D'Onofrio as Chin Gigante added a whole new layer of crazy to the mix.
And let’s not forget the deeply personal struggles Bumpy faced. Trying to balance family, community, and his, ahem, "business interests" made for compelling viewing.
